Importance of Earthquake Preparedness
This event underscores the critical need for earthquake preparedness in the Indian Ocean region. Residents in areas prone to seismic activity should be familiar with emergency procedures, evacuation routes, and safety measures.
- Develop an Emergency Plan: Families should create a detailed emergency plan, including communication strategies and meeting points.
- Secure Your Home: Strengthening structures and securing potential hazards within the home can significantly mitigate damage.
- Stay Informed: Stay updated on earthquake information from reliable sources like the BMKG.
